So, November 2024 had a couple of interesting events. The 45th POTUS won the 2024 US election to become the 47th POTUS, the world's first wooden satellite was launched, Beyoncé became the most nominated artist in Grammy history and oh, there was a boxing match between a 27-year-old YouTuber and a 58-year-old renowned pugilist. That's right, Jake Paul and Michael Tyson battled it out in Arlington, Texas. And the whole thing was being streamed on Netflix, which had live-streamed a couple of things, such as a Christopher Rock stand-up special and a roast of NFL player Thomas Brady.
But, this time was different.
This bout was hyped up, there was trash talk, there was a BTS show (not the K-pop band, the behind-the-scenes of the training), many had commented on how Tyson would eviscerate Paul & there were close to 110 million total live viewers around the world with about 65 million concurrent streams and roughly 70,000 physical spectators.
